Output 8787085fed04dce06283377361db5a17b422da74a63495c89d0c54f48614605b:21

value
133134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afe929dc3f9a591e752b7d3990af55508772feff OP_EQUAL
address
3Hj9Vbi8ZsrRsFjTLZdEMKaTMU3JS4GZgU
transaction
8787085fed04dce06283377361db5a17b422da74a63495c89d0c54f48614605b